This release includes only resolved issues.
This release contains the following resolved issues:
The Preview, Disposition, and Reporting UserEvents are now correctly sent to the selected agent or the reporting switch specified in the _rep_userevent_switch option of the Callback service. If primary and backup T-Servers are configured in your environment, this configuration also works in a failover scenario. Note that the _sip_server_app_name option introduced in 8.5.300.10 is now deprecated. Previously, you had to configure the _sip_server_app_name option in Callback services although the support for multiple T-Servers was not available.

GMS now returns audio files without audio noise. (GMS-3039)
Now, if the Local Control Agent (LCA) reconnects to the running GMS server, it sends the GMS running status to the Solution Control Server (SCS) and the Solution Control Interface displays GMS as Started. (GMS-3016)
The TypingStarted and TypingStopped chat notices can now handle a customized text. (GMS-3000)
No special procedure is required to upgrade to release 8.5.103.14.
